EvieBeavie Report 12 Mar 2009 19:28

So I'm still confused.


We have:

Births Mar 1903
Askew James Liverpool 8b 40

who matches the known info about your James Askew.


"James Askew was born 1903 died 1979 married to Eileen Ainscough 1931 .... I have so much information on James Askew and yet still can't find his parents !!!"

Marriages Dec 1931
Ainscough Eileen (Askew) Liverpool 8b 324
Askew James (Ainscough) Liverpool 8b 324

That marriage can be found by anyone, free of charge, in about two seconds, at

http://www.freebmd.org.uk

by searching for the marriage of Askew and Ainscough in 1931.

That marriage certificate will give the name of James Askew's father.

The marriage of his father can then likely be found, and that will provide James's mother's name.

The 1903 birth certificate will show whether those were the parents of that James Askew. And then they can be looked for in the 1911 census, and so on back.


"He was married before and had one child, I think, but don't know any names of child or previous wife. "

Well, let's see what FreeBMD says.

For James Askew (no middle initial) in the Liverpool area, 1910 to 1923, we have only:

Marriages Dec 1923
Askew James (Robinson) W. Derby 8b 538

It seems the wife's entry hasn't been transcribed yet. So the original image would have to be checked. (I'm attempting to do that at Ancestry, but either my server or Ancestry is on go-slow, and I'm not getting there yet.)

There seems to have been one birth to the couple:

Births Mar 1925
Askew Margaret M (Robinson) W.Derby 8b 761

(I also checked the full post-1916 index at Ancestry in case there were others not yet transcribed by FreeBMD.)

There is no death in that name up to 1933, but the transcriptions are probably incomplete.



"James was the oldest of six children John, Anthony, Richard, Lily and Dorothy, Looked on 1901 census but none that match."

If he was born in 1903, and he was the oldest, they are not going to be in the 1901 census. Did you mean the 1911?
